There is a captivating history to the Cambodia gambling halls that sit just over the dividing line from next door Thailand, where casino wagering is not allowed. Eight casinos are situated in a relatively tiny space in the municipality of Poipet in Cambodia. This conclave of Cambodia gambling halls is in a perfect spot, a three to 4 hour travel from Bangkok and Macao, the 2 biggest wagering locations in Asia. Cambodia gambling dens do a thriving business with Thai blue-collar workers and travelers from Malaysia, Japan, South Korea, and Singapore, with just a few Westerners. The phenomenal capital accrued from the gambling dens ranges from 7.5 million dollars to more than 12.5 million dollars, and there are a few limitations constraints for gambling hall ownership. Ownership is presumed to be largely Thai; still, financial sources are cryptic. The borders are ceremoniously open from 0900 to 5:00 p.m., and despite the fact visas are allegedly necessary to cross, there are methods and means around this, as is true of most borders.

The first Cambodia gambling halls opened in Phnom Penh in 1994, but were forced to close in 1998, leaving only one gambling hall in the capital, the Naga Resort. The Naga, a docked ship gambling hall, highlights 150 one armed bandits and 60 table games. The Naga casino is open all day and night with forty two tables of mini-punto banco, four tables of chemin de fer, 10 of roulette, two of Caribbean Stud Poker, and 1 each of Pai-Gow and Tai-Sai.

The initial gambling hall in Poipet, the Holiday Palace, premiered in the late nineties and the Golden Crown soon followed. A total of one hundred and fifty slots and 5 tables at the Golden Crown and one hundred and four slot machines and sixty eight tables at the Holiday Palace. The latest Holiday Palace Casino and Resort features 300 one armed bandits and 70 gaming tables and the Princess Hotel and Casino, also in Poipet, has one hundred and sixty six one armed bandits and ninety six gaming tables, including 87 baccarat banque (the most dominant game), Fan Tan, and Pai Gow. Also, there is the Casino Tropicana, with 135 slots and 66 of the normal gaming tables, as well as 1 table of Casino Stud Poker. Another one of the 8 gambling dens in Poipet, again a part of a motel, is the Princess Casino with 166 slot machine games and 97 casino games. The Star Vegas Casino is is located in an international resort and hotel compound that features numerous comforts on top of the gambling hall, which has ten thousand square feet of one hundred and thirty one armed bandits and 88 gaming tables.
